Description
Easily go from four widgets to three or three to six from a dropdown in Genesis Theme Settings.
Genesis Simple Footer Widgets lets you go from one footer widget to six or no footer widgets to six in seconds without hiring a developer.

How To Use
- Navigate to the
Genesis > Theme Settingsmenu - Select how many widgets you need from the dropdown and click save.
- Go to
Appearance > Widgetsand add new widgets to the new widget areas.

Frequently Asked Questions
Is the CSS responsive?
Yes, the widgets are fully responsive. For example, if you have 6 widgets selected. You will see 6 widgets in one row on desktop, 3 widgets divided into
two rows on tablets and on mobile devices you will have all of your widgets stacked on top of each other.
